That is the male and the female connector for front brake pad wear indication.

When your pads are worn out and ready for a change, a light will light up on the dash, due to the wire in one of the pads and this connector connects them.

If the wire is disconnected the light will not come on unless the wire is earthing somewhere. best thing is the have a look at the pads,
